I have connected the main Orbi device (router) to my ISP's modem. I have changed the name of the SSID and I can eccess the internet through this configuration without any problem.
When I am trying to check on the Orbi configuration by going to orbilogin.net I often (but not always) get the
Looks like you’re not connected to your Orbi’s WiFi network. Don’t worry, it happens to the best of us. Try the following steps to get connected:
page.
I am definitely connected to the Orbi wifi (it is the SSID I am connected to), but the problem persists.
I have cleared the cache on the browser, used a different browser, recycled the modem and router and still not success.

but when I go to the default gateway I get to the ISP modem.
Sometimes my PC has a 10.0.0.nn ip address and other times it has the 192.168.1.nn address
When I access the modem I can see which devices are connected to it (by MAC address) and can't find the Orbi device listed - but everything is working to get me to the internet!
As I can't access the Orbi machine I do not know what is going on or what to try next. Any help appreciated.
The Orbi app on the android phone also gives the same message, despite being connected to the same SSID. I tried turning off mobile data to ensure the phone is using the wifi,still no success. Just rebooted the phone with mobile data off and still the same.

You have two options:
1. Set Orbi to AP Mode. In this case the ISP Router will be your network’s router.
2. Bridge the ISP Router or set it in DMZ forwarding mode. In this case Orbi will be your main router.

If you have two routers (the Orbi and another), and the Orbi is connected to the other router, most likely the Orbi will get the IP address of 10.0.0.1. Connect directly to that IP address instead of Orbilogin.net. You can then set it up in AP mode.
Use a PC/Tablet/Browser via Phone if no PC/Tablet - not the APP, it will be much easier.

Thanks for the solution - took a while to connect as I couldn't get to 10.0.0.1 until I connected via cable, disconnected from wifi, released and then renewed ip address, but managed to get it all working.
